I've developed a personal system for evaluating new platforms that goes beyond checking for that basic PAGCOR license. First, I look at their transaction history—not just what they claim, but what actual users report on independent forums. Then I test their customer service with non-urgent questions to see how they handle communication. Most importantly, I start with small deposits, treating the initial experience like a reconnaissance mission rather than a full-scale invasion. This approach has saved me from at least three potentially problematic platforms in the last year alone.

What many players don't realize is that their own behavior significantly impacts their security. Using the same password across multiple platforms, ignoring two-factor authentication because it's "inconvenient," or playing on public Wi-Fi without a VPN—these are the equivalent of missing your charged shots in Cronos. They create vulnerabilities that no amount of platform security can fully compensate for. I've made it a habit to use a password manager specifically for my gaming accounts and always enable additional security layers, even when they're optional.
The relationship between game providers and platform security is another aspect that's often overlooked. Reputable providers like NetEnt and Evolution Gaming build security into their games from the ground up, ensuring that the random number generators are truly random and that game outcomes can't be manipulated from either side. This matters because even the most secure platform can be compromised by vulnerable games. I tend to trust platforms that are transparent about their game providers and their certifications.
